Christian Chivu calls off all transfer plans and prepares to resume life in Rome.


After talks have broken down between AS Roma's Chivu and FC Barcelona, and also with Real Madrid, Christian Chivu's representative, Guivanni Becali has come out to claim the Romanian is not interested in going to Spain. Speaking to Il Romanista, Becali says:

Madrid does not interest us, nor Barcelona. We have no intention of opening talks with these clubs as he does not want to move abroad and they both know that. He wants to stay in Italy. He wants to stay with Roma and the club know that he is not interested in a transfer. If later on the club needs the money and they want to raise it by selling Christian then that is their task and their decision.


In trying futher to explain the dispute that may have arisen between Chivu's and his representative on one side, and AS Roma on the other side, Guivanni Becali explains that Roma were the one swho unsettled Chivu in the first place and made the Romanian unsettled and triple-minded, with an offer of a last year payment package that was ridiculous. Becali explains:

It was not an offer from a club that truly wants to retain Christian, who can earn much more in any other European team of a similar level. A year ago Roma made us a promise and said that after Totti and Mexes, that Christian was the most important player at the club. They said he was one that they counted on, but the offer they have put forward does relflect those words and Christian is disappointed. Christian will now return for pre-season training and if Roma then decide to sell him, well, that is another matter.


Christian Chivu has one more year to go in AS Roma as his contract expires at the end of the coming season.

Chivu missed a very important opportunity to move to Camp Nou as the Roma defender couldn't make up his mind, after showing interest in three clubs, namely Serie A rivals, Inter Milan, FC Barcelona and Real Madrid. Chivu, who was keen on continuing his career outside Italy, was favoured to marshall the Blaugrana defence next season, until he became double triple-minded, giving room for Barca interest, Gabriel Milito to become the top favoured transfer target for Barca's central defense network.
